HR Head - Supply Chain - FMCG

15 - 17 Years.Mumbai

Head of HR - Supply Chain will have the following responsibilities:

- Partner Supply Chain and Logistics Directors and their leadership team to help define their functional strategy

- Understand and assess key customer requirements and align the people plan to them

- Embed the end to end Supply Chain ways of working, through supporting process and behavioural change

- Support effective delivery of end to end Supply Chain change programmes as appropriate

- Drive the integration of Logistics into the business unit and with Supply Chain

- Set the strategy and deliver the transition of the current network into the new single tier network

- Ensure effective delivery of a sustainable people plan for Supply Chain and Logistics, through working in partnership with HR Centres of Excellence and the HR Shared Services

- Leadership of HR function within Supply Chain and Logistics

- Development of leadership teams and general line management capability, including identification of key talent and succession. This includes taking a lead for talent for Supply Chain and Logistics across the brand

- Drive engagement in partnership with the leadership team, specifically ensuring that the business grows its direct relationship with its employees

- Drive high performance

- Ensure that the Supply Chain and Logistics teams live the brand values

The Successful Applicant

The successful Head of HR - Supply Chain will have the following attributes:

- Understanding of end to end processes of Supply Chain and Logistics and the key connecting functions

- Broad HR knowledge, with focuses on organisational development, talent and succession, driving engagement and leadership development

- Strong IR and ER background (preferably TUPE and redundancy experience)

- Strong coaching ability

- Ability to build strong and lasting relationships at all levels of an organisation

- Good influencing and communication skills

- Ability to think strategically and then turn it into practical outputs and actions, including exposure to business planning, profit and loss delivery and delivery of commercial KPI s

- Strong commerciality and the ability to use data to guide critical decision-making

- Experience in mechanised Logistics and/or Manufacturing

- Multichannel experience would be beneficial

- Knowledge of lean manufacturing or Six Sigma type methodologies would be beneficial

- Experience working in a corporate or Head Office environment in retail, FMCG, manufacturing or engineering

- Has previously business partnered at Director level

- Experience of working with Third Party Logistics Providers
